WebFeb 7, 2024 · The ocean covers 70 percent of Earth 's surface. It contains about 1.35 billion cubic kilometers (324 million cubic miles) of water, which is about 97 percent of all the water on Earth. The ocean makes all life on Earth possible, and makes the planet appear blue when viewed from space. Oceans make up 71% of the Earth’s surface but only 5% has been explored.05% of the ocean has been mapped; Since 1969, three people have … WebFeb 9, 2024 · A major challenge in studying the ocean is simply the cost. According to a report published by UNESCO last year, ocean research vessels rack up charges ranging from $10,000 to more than $40,000 a day to operate. Increasing costs “will almost certainly” constrain the future use of such ships, researchers found. canfield haunted house
